I'm just curious as to why your side of the deal keeps changing, but the assets you're acquiring stay the same. It seems to me like to must really want something(s) on that side of the deal.

I get that Maclin scored more than DGB last year, but there are many factors that go into WHY that occurred, and there's no guarantee that it's going to repeat itself again in future years. You're paying for future production, not past production. They say NFL stands for Not For Long for a reason. That being said, I would expect Maclin to outscore DGB again this year.

If you like Maclin or the picks that much, go for it. We're all guessing here anyways. I got crucified earlier this offseason for sending Freeman/1.08/2.01 for 1.01/2.10. I'll stand by that deal and I'm hedging my bet that time will show I made the right move.
